For pronunciation and definitions of かく - see the following entries. 【 画 】2. [noun] delimiter, demarcation, stopping point. [noun] plan, strategy. [noun] stroke (the individual lines and dots that comprise a kanji character) [noun] a line in the divinatory trigrams of the I Ching: "—" ( 陽) and "- -" ( 陰) [counter] number of.

The verb Kaku (which means to write in English) is a verb that belongs to the Godan/Yodan group of Japanese verbs. The kaku verb, as with any other verb in the Godan group (first group), has plenty of conjugations and combinations.. 角 かく. noun, noun, used as a suffix. angle. square; cube. bishop. third degree (of the Japanese and Chinese pentatonic scale) Chinese "horn" constellation (one of the 28 mansions)
